    Description

    Farsince 40G QSFP+ ER4 is a hot‑pluggable optical transceiver that carries 40‑Gigabit Ethernet up to 40 km over G.652 single‑mode fiber. Inside the module, four 10G electrical lanes are converted to CWDM optical channels at 1271, 1291, 1311 and 1331 nm and multiplexed onto a duplex LC/UPC interface. It fits QSFP+ ports on switches, routers and transport platforms, and is suited to enterprise campus cores, metro access rings and data center interconnect where extended reach and LC patching are required.


    The design combines DFB‑CWDM transmitters with an APD receiver to provide the link budget needed for 40 km spans while maintaining ≤3.3 W power draw. Digital diagnostics (DOM) per SFF‑8436 support real‑time monitoring for operations and field maintenance. The module interoperates with IEEE 802.3ba 40GBASE‑ER4 and can map to OTN OTU3 where supported by the host; FEC is host‑dependent. Hot‑swap installation and standard LC connectivity simplify deployment.     Specifications

    • Product Type: 40G QSFP+ ER4 optical transceiver
    • Host Interface: QSFP+ MSA, hot‑pluggable
    • Data Rate: 4 × 10.3125 Gb/s (40G aggregate)
    • Wavelengths: 1271/1291/1311/1331 nm (CWDM)
    • Reach: Up to 40 km over G.652 SMF
    • Connector: Duplex LC/UPC
    • Media: Single‑mode fiber
    • Optical Engine: DFB CWDM transmitters / APD receivers
    • Digital Diagnostics: DOM/DDM via I2C (SFF‑8436)
    • Power Consumption: ≤3.3 W
    • Operating Temperature: 0–70°C (commercial)
    • Protocols/Compatibility: IEEE 802.3ba 40GBASE‑ER4; OTN OTU3 (host dependent)
    • Application: Campus core, metro access, data center interconnect
    • Compliance: RoHS, REACH
